  • Overview

    Blazing with reawakened magic, a young woman challenges the tides of fate in this highly anticipated sequel to the #1 Sunday Times bestseller The Wind Weaver.

    Rhya Fleetwood is tired of being a pawn in other people’s wargames.

    The fledgling wind weaver wants—needs—to master her magic before anything else is taken from her. She’s already lost her friends, her newfound home…will she lose Penn too? There’s no denying the scorching heat between them but, in the aftermath of battle, the Remnant of Fire burns more than anything to rebuild his kingdom and sate his inextinguishable need for revenge.

    And he’s not the only one whispering to Rhya across the wind. From the distant island city of Hylios, another voice calls. Another bond pulls.

    King Soren, Remnant of Water, is as different from Penn as sparks are from mist. The more insight he offers into the magic that binds them together, the more confused Rhya feels—about her future as a Remnant, about her deepest desires, and about her role in the coming war.

    Torn between fire and sea, between the king who could break her heart and the king who understands her potential, Rhya will have to finally step into her power…or risk losing it altogether.
